Transponder Keys

Transponder keys are microchips that transmit a unique digital code from the key to the vehicle. The code matches the serial number on the car's computer. Without that match, the vehicle will not start. This technology has helped to decrease car thefts.

This amazing technology is found in most cars built within the last 20 years. If you own an older car, it is still possible to have transponder keys. Beishir Lock and Security can cut a new key and program the chip for you at a fraction of the cost of the dealership.

This technology was created to reduce the theft of cars. Prior to this, thieves would simply put two wires in the ignition switch of the car to turn it on. Transponder technology stops this because the vehicle will not start if it does not receive the right code from the immobilizer system.

Side Cut Keys

When you need a regular key cut that can open your doors and start the engine, we can cut one for you at less cost than the dealership. We also offer laser cut keys, which have an inner groove running along the length of the key that allows it to be placed into the lock from either direction. The cuts made by the metal on a key that are laser-cut are thicker, stronger and more durable than those of a standard-cut key.

Audi has more info used transponder keys since the beginning of the 1990s. However, security systems have become more secure in the course of time. These advanced transponders are difficult to steal and have more security than keys that are that are used in other automobiles. Audi transponder keys have a unique pin that is required to program them. This is in addition to the side-cutting blade. While a professional locksmith is able to cut the key with the same quality and precision as a dealer, they are not able to program it into your vehicle without this code.
